Quick Answer

The rocker in Mivan shuttering controls the lateral alignment of wall panels during casting, while the kicker in Mivan shuttering positions the base panel accurately before each lift begins. Both are essential alignment components for the Mivan aluminium formwork system. The proper application of both reduces rework, preserves plumb accuracy, and assures that each subsequent floor is cast to the exact dimension and position.

Key Components of the Mivan Shuttering System

What Is the Mivan Shuttering System?

The mivan formwork system is a fast building method that uses custom-fabricated aluminium panels to form walls, slabs, beams, and columns in a single, simultaneous pour. The technique, developed by Mivan Company Ltd in Malaysia, is now widely used throughout India for large-scale residential and commercial construction where recurring floor designs necessitate speed, accuracy, and structural uniformity. Aluminium formwork panels are connected using pins and wedges, supported by props, and held in precise alignment by a series of specially developed accessories.

What Is a Rocker in Mivan Shuttering?

A rocker in Mivan shuttering is a wedge-shaped or pivot-action aluminium accessory attached to the base slab or the already-cast floor to control the lateral position of wall form panels. Once pinned in place, it keeps the bottom of the wall panel from sliding inward or outward relative to the structural grid line during concrete pouring and vibration.

What Is a Kicker in Mivan Shuttering?

The kicker in Mivan shuttering is a cast aluminium tube or plate fastened to the top surface of the previously poured slab, precisely at the wall line, before the next set of wall panels is installed. It establishes a physical datum that places the base of each new wall panel squarely above the planned wall centerline for the upcoming floor lift.

How Do Kicker and Rocker Work Together in Mivan Shuttering?  

Understanding kicker and rocker in Mivan shuttering as a system, rather than individual components, enables site crews to install Mivan correctly every time. Their interaction is sequential and interdependent: the kicker determines where the wall begins, and the rocker ensures that it remains there during the pour.

Step 1: Kicker sets the position

The survey team marks wall grid lines on the slab. The kicker is fastened to the slab at the exact wall line shown in the structural plans. All panels in the run will correspond to the kicker’s position.

Tolerance: ±2 mm maximum from grid line

Checked by: Site engineer before panel erection begins.

Step 2: Rocker holds under the pour load

Panels are built along the kicker channel. The rockers are then fixed to the slab’s panel base. During concrete pour and vibration, the rocker distributes lateral pressure from the panel base into the slab, rather than allowing displacement.

Checked after pour: Before stripping, verify that there is no movement.

Rocker and Kicker Installation Process and Common Mistakes

Formwork Installation Process: Where Rocker and Kicker Fit

Mivan Construction’s formwork installation procedure follows a rigorous order. Understanding where the rocker and kicker fit within that sequence avoids the usual error of putting them out of order, which causes rework and delays the pour cycle:

StageActivityRocker/Kicker Role
1Survey team marks wall grid lines on the slabThe kicker position is set from the grid marks
2Kickers are fixed to the slab at all wall linesKicker installed here — first component
3Wall panels are erected into kicker channelsPanel drops into kicker datum
4Pins and wedges connect panels
5Rockers are pinned to the slab against the panel baseRocker installed here — lateral restraint
6Tie rods and soldiers are fitted and tightened
7Slab panels and props are placed and levelled
8Concrete is poured, vibrated, and curedRocker holds panel during pour
9Stripping: rocker and kicker removed firstBoth are stripped for the next cycle

Conclusion

The rocker and kicker in Mivan shuttering are two of the most critical precision components in the complete aluminium formwork system. The kicker determines where each wall begins. The rocker guarantees it will remain there. When used correctly, in the precise sequence, and with the appropriate size for each panel, they provide millimetre-level accuracy, making Mivan construction faster, more consistent, and substantially less prone to post-pour faults than traditional shuttering methods.
